1. If you're in serch for a long-term accommodation, the initial thing you have to do is choose place you want and with it where you want to live. 2. Think about the standard fee when looking for a serviced flat if it's a long-term vacation. Applicable expenses consist of Two months rental downpayment, 1 month rent in advance, half month lease for estate agents fee, plus Stamp Duty (The tax placed on legal documents usually in the transfer of assets or property).

3. Check out location. Hong Kong possesses a superb public transport system. The most common method of transportation in Hong Kong is known as MTR (Mass Transit Railway) and that is Hong Kong's subway. It truly is cheap, fast, and also clean compared to various other notable underground rail networks throughout the world, and phone reception is likewise available even while travelling within the MTR - which usually spans the whole Hong Kong island and up towards the Chinese national boundaries. Owning a car is usually very costly and also parking rates are generally high. 4. Make sure to communicate with the landlord no less than a month before you're planned vacation to Hk. Many apartments are not readily available for viewing 2 weeks maximum particularly during holiday season before you are to transfer in. 7. Ammenities. In case it's a extended vacation, utilities just like water, power and electricity in Hong Kong is pretty simple to set-up, transfer, as well as discontinue. However for Cable television and internet like NowTv and Broadband, the contract would likely require a minimum period of typically 18 months, so you are necessary to pay the charge which is certainly the remainder of the balance if you need to disconnect the registration.

8. View. Until you want to stay in a village house far away from the city, you'll be staying in a flat or apartment rather than a stand-alone residence - like just about nearly everybody within Hk. This means you will get the "city view", sea view, hill view, and also harbor view. With city view, it could possibly mean that whenever you look out, you will be looking at another apartment's living room. The other views are better, particularly harborview. The price usually varies with the view thus likewise the floor level. 9. In furnished apartments, you will probably have home appliances like refrigerator, microwave oven, water heater, air conditioning units, stove as well as some furniture. Just for serviced apartments, you may not obtain a stove at all neither a kitchen but very likely you will have a bathroom. 10.
